Output 4ae26525c871166dedbf152b2096c8560632ce2733fe9a5380d630e21f357646:0

value
12630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7ff0b971c234154f4e4e0260b88d35ab6a7d62a OP_EQUALVERIFY OP_CHECKSIG
address
1Lh5p6nzqZaiUmnt65d2byfeQ5edD3WyA6
transaction
4ae26525c871166dedbf152b2096c8560632ce2733fe9a5380d630e21f357646
spent
true